Brookline, Massachusetts vs. Brooklyn, New York

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Brooklyn, New York is 9.1% cheaper than Brookline, Massachusetts.

You would need a salary of $127,254 in Brooklyn, New York to maintain the standard of living you have in Brookline, Massachusetts.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Brooklyn, New York is cheaper than Brookline, Massachusetts
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
Median Home Cost
13% cheaper in Brooklyn
than in Brookline, Massachusetts
